The Miami Heat and Philadelphia 76ers faced off in a highly anticipated NBA matchup on March 30, 2026, drawing significant attention from fans and sports analysts alike. The game, held at the Wells Fargo Center in Philadelphia, ended with a thrilling 112-108 victory for the Heat, further intensifying the playoff race in the Eastern Conference.

Both teams are vying for favorable positions in the playoffs, and last night’s game could be a pivotal moment in determining their trajectories. The Heat’s win moved them closer to securing a top-four seed, while the 76ers are now under pressure to regain momentum.

Jimmy Butler led the Heat with 28 points, 7 rebounds, and 6 assists, showcasing his clutch performance in critical moments. Joel Embiid dominated for the 76ers with 34 points and 12 rebounds, but his efforts weren’t enough to secure the win.
